The Merry Adventures of Robin Hood

Howard Pyle

Favourite Quote: “So passed the seasons then, so they pass now, and so they will pass in time to come, while we come and go like leaves of the tree that fall and are soon forgotten”

Review: Were I to retitle this novel I would change it to “The Many Adventures of Robin Hood”. When first reading this novel, I enjoyed reading how Robin came to encounter the characters we all know such as Little John and the Sheriff of Nottingham. However, what soon becomes apparent is the repetitive nature of all these stories. In fact, it felt each chapter was near identical with a different foe who Robin and aptly named merry men will overcome and likely offer to join his troupe. Prepare to read the seemingly most dangerous battle ever fought – only on repeat!

Rating: 2 out of 5.
